HEB00750 is a natural gas-fired power plant located in Tarrant County, Texas. The plant, owned and operated by Generate ER-NG, LLC, commenced operations in 2024. It has a total capacity of 1.2 MW, distributed across three natural gas-fueled internal combustion engine generators.
The plant operates within the Electric Reliability Council of Texas (ERCOT) balancing authority and the TRE NERC region. In its most recent year of operation, HEB00750 generated 136 MWh of electricity, achieving a capacity factor of 2.2%. The plant's generating capacity ranks it as the 249th largest in Texas out of 312 plants, and 1844th nationally out of 1963 plants.
